Understanding the Inner Child and Emotional Wounds


The inner child represents the part of us that holds our earliest feelings, memories, and experiences. When childhood includes trauma, neglect, or emotional pain, this inner child can carry wounds that affect our adult life. These wounds may show up as self-doubt, fear, difficulty trusting, or challenges in relationships.


Healing the inner child means acknowledging these feelings and offering the love and safety that may have been missing. It is a process of reconnecting with the innocence and joy that still lives within us, beneath the layers of pain.


How Reiki Supports Emotional Healing


Reiki is a hands-on energy healing technique that helps balance the body’s energy and promote relaxation. It works on subtle energy levels, gently releasing blockages that hold emotional pain. When applied with intention, Reiki can support trauma release and emotional repair by:


  • Creating a safe space for deep relaxation and emotional openness

  • Encouraging the flow of healing energy to areas of emotional distress

  • Helping the nervous system calm down, reducing anxiety and fear

  • Supporting the release of stored trauma held in the body

  • Enhancing self-compassion by fostering a sense of being cared for and nurtured


Reiki does not replace therapy or medical treatment but can be a powerful complement to emotional healing practices. Many people find that Reiki sessions help them feel more grounded, connected, and able to face difficult emotions with kindness.


Preparing to Connect with Your Inner Child Through Reiki


Before beginning Reiki work focused on your inner child, it helps to set a clear intention. This intention might be to offer love, safety, or healing to the younger part of yourself. Find a quiet, comfortable place where you won’t be disturbed.


You may want to have a journal nearby to write down any thoughts or feelings that arise during or after the session. Remember, this process is gentle and patient. Allow yourself to move at your own pace.


Guided Visualization for Sending Light to Your Inner Child


This visualization can be done during a Reiki session or on your own as a meditation. It invites you to connect with your inner child and send healing light and love.


  1. Sit or lie down comfortably. Close your eyes and take several slow, deep breaths. Feel your body relax with each exhale.


  2. Imagine a soft, glowing teal light beginning to form in your heart center. This light is warm, safe, and full of love.


  1. See this light gently expanding, growing brighter and surrounding your entire chest area.


  2. Now, picture your inner child standing or sitting in front of you. This child may look like you at a young age or appear as a symbol of innocence and vulnerability.


  1. Send the glowing teal light from your heart toward your inner child. Imagine this light wrapping around them like a protective, comforting hug.


  2. As the light surrounds your inner child, feel any fear, sadness, or pain begin to soften and dissolve. Let the light fill those spaces with warmth and safety.


  1. Stay with this image for several minutes, breathing deeply and offering your inner child kindness and reassurance.


  2. When you feel ready, slowly bring your awareness back to the present moment. Open your eyes gently.

Integrating Reiki and Inner Child Healing into Daily Life


Healing your inner child is an ongoing journey. Reiki can be a valuable tool to support this process regularly. Here are some ways to integrate Reiki and inner child work into your routine:


  • Schedule regular Reiki sessions with a trusted practitioner to maintain emotional balance.

  • Practice the guided visualization whenever you feel triggered or disconnected from yourself.

  • Use affirmations daily to build a foundation of self-love and safety.

  • Keep a journal to track your healing progress and insights.

  • Combine Reiki with other healing modalities like therapy, meditation, or creative expression.


By consistently nurturing your inner child, you create space for deeper emotional freedom and joy.
